Printing non standard paper sizes...
I am trying to print a newsletter...on 11'x 17" paper in an 8 page layout that foldes in the center having page 1, 2, 7 then 8 on sheet one and page 3, 4, 5 and 6 on sheet 2. I am a beginner and was wondering how to set this up within InDesign.

Re: Printing non standard paper sizes...
First of all that's not a non-standard paper size.
Secondly, please search the forum for booklet. This is discussed on an
almost daily basis. In short, you can use a script or a plugin to do this.

Re: Printing non standard paper sizes...
If you have bleeds (color running to the edge of the paper) you need to set the document for 1.25 bleeds. This would prompt you to use customized size paper to show the print marks, crop marks, etc.
This is found in the "File/Print" the click on "Set-up" button. Set-up click on the Custom paper size. Then go to "Marks and Bleeds" There you set your 1.25 for Bleeds and pick what Marks you vendor will need to use as guides for cutting.
